iBeLink BM-S1 vs Goldshell SC5 Pro II
Side-by-side specs, profitability, and home mining comparison.
Specifications Comparison
| iBeLink BM-S1 | Specification | Goldshell SC5 Pro II |
|---|---|---|
| 6.8 TH/s | Hashrate | 14.0 TH/s |
| 2,350 W | Power Consumption | 3,300 W |
| 345.6 J/TH | Efficiency | 235.7 J/TH |
| — | Noise Level | — |
| 9,000.0 kg | Weight | 11.5 kg |
| 8,018 BTU/hr | BTU Output | 11,260 BTU/hr |
| 26/100 | Home Mining Score | 22/100 |
| — | Release Year | — |
| Blake2b-sia | Algorithm | Blake2b-sia |
| iBeLink | Manufacturer | Goldshell |
